SAS released new versions of core software in our Data Management portfolio recently. SAS Event Stream Processing, SAS Federation Server, and SAS Data Management have added new features or enhancements. Listed below are just a few of these improvements.
SAS Federation Server 4.2 includes the following key updates:
Integration with SAS Metadata Server
Data masking enhancements
Support for SAS DS2
Data quality transformations within FedSQL and DS2 code
Apache Hive access
SAS Data Management offerings (with SAS Data Management Studio 2.7 and SAS Data Management Server 2.7) include the following changes:
A REST-based web service API for SAS Data Management Server
FIPS security compliance settings for SAS Data Management Server
SAS Event Stream Processing 3.2 additions include the following:
YARN integration
Dynamic ESP model changes
New connectors/adaptors for Oracle logs, Greenplum logs, and Apache Camel
Learning models for K-means and clustering
